The Rise of Interactive and Immersive Experiences
One of the most significant trends in online entertainment is the increasing demand for interactivity and immersion. Static content, while still holding its place, is increasingly being supplemented or even surpassed by experiences that actively engage the user. This can manifest in numerous ways, from sophisticated video games that offer vast open worlds and compelling narratives to educational platforms that utilize gamification to make learning more enjoyable and effective.
Beyond gaming, the concept of immersion is finding its way into other areas.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ies, while still in their developmental stages for mainstream adoption, are paving the way for entirely new forms of entertainment. Imagine attending a live concert from the comfort of your home, feeling as though you are truly there, or exploring historical sites as if you were transported back in time. These technologies promise to offer a level of sensory engagement that traditional media simply cannot replicate. The development of more sophisticated interactive storytelling, where the audience’s choices directly influence the narrative’s outcome, is another testament to this growing desire for active participation. This shift from passive consumption to active involvement is a key driver of engagement and satisfaction in the modern entertainment landscape.
The Social Fabric of Online Entertainment
It’s a common misconception that online entertainment is a solitary pursuit. In reality, the digital realm has fostered new and dynamic forms of social interaction around shared interests. Online communities, forums, and social media platforms provide spaces for individuals to connect with others who share their passions, whether it’s a love for a particular game, a favorite TV show, or a niche hobby. These digital gathering places allow for the formation of friendships, the exchange of ideas, and the collaborative creation of content.
Live streaming platforms, in particular, have revolutionized how we experience events and engage with creators. Viewers can interact with streamers in real-time, ask questions, offer support, and even participate in shared experiences, creating a sense of community and belonging. This social dimension adds a layer of richness to online entertainment, transforming it from a purely individual activity into a communal one. The ability to share and discuss experiences in real-time fosters a deeper connection with the content and with the people who also enjoy it. This interconnectedness is a powerful force in keeping users engaged and returning to their favorite platforms.
